REPAIRS TO TURBINE

NO DELAY TO UNKIi (Par Press Association.) WELLINGTON, this day. The mishap reported earlier to the .starboard engine of the Union Steam Ship Company's express steamer Awntea has been found to be of a minor nature. It will not affect the ship's timetable in any way and she will depart from Wellington as scheduled at 11 o'clzzl: c:i Thursday night for Sydney, via Auckland. When the starboard turbines were opened up by the engineers it was found that one row of blades on the rotor of the low pressure head turbi. e was distorted, thus preventing the Jail movement. The repairs will be completed in ample time for the Awatea to depart at the scheduled time.
